
Neon Giant Teases Ambitious New Game Following The Ascent's Success
The developers behind The Ascent are working on a new first-person game that emphasizes player creativity.
Neon Giant, the studio known for The Ascent, has revealed that it is currently working on a new project, which they describe as “ludicrously ambitious”.
In a conversation, Creative Director and co-founder Arcade Berg shared insights about their upcoming game, which will be first-person and emphasize “player agency and creativity.” While details remain scarce, a few screenshots hint at a unique world filled with retro technology.
Following The Ascent’s success, Berg noted that the studio had various offers from investors but opted to maintain a small team for creative freedom, stating, “We didn’t start a studio to run a studio; we started [Neon Giant] to create games in a specific way.”
Neon Giant, comprised of just over 20 people, aims to remain independent despite being acquired by South Korean publisher Krafton. The founders are committed to creative autonomy, ensuring that the studio remains a place where every team member helps shape the vision of their games.
Berg suggested that the new title is poised to be the kind of game that many developers dream of working on, likely leaning towards the immersive sim genre. Fans can soon expect more information from the Swedish developer in the near future.
